Savva Yakovlevich Yakovlev (Sobakin) (1713-1784) – the richest merchant and industrialist, the Ostashkovsky tradesman who came to St. Petersburg “with half a year in his pocket and parental blessings”. However, successfully engaged in fishing, acquired four factories in the Urals, linen manufactory in Yaroslavl. In 1758 he was appointed chief director over drinking fees. Since 1759 – College Assessor. In 1761 – granted by a hereditary nobility. In St. Petersburg he owned two large plots of land. At the expense with. I AM. Yakovleva in 1753-1756 erected the church “Savior on Sennaya” (Arch. AND. AT. Kvasov). A forty -tier three -tier bell tower with a bell of 542 pounds weighed next to it. There is a legend that during the life of Yakovlev they called this bell only when he allowed, and as if the bell tongue was locked on a special castle, the key to which he kept at himself.

M. L. Kolokolnikov wrote portraits of several generations of the Yakovlev family. Two loading portraits with. I AM. Yakovlev’s works of Kolokolnikov: in the GE meeting (in the purple caftan and camisole, ERG-338) and in the State Museum of the History of St. Petersburg (in Blue Kaftan and Kamisole, KP-73635). Most likely, like a portrait from the meeting of the timing, they could be written in the 1760s: in all cases, the style of the wig is identical. Authority Murk. L. Kolokolnikov in relation to the portrait from the timing was first delivered in 1979 and.G.Kotelnikova and s.AT.Rimskoy-Korsakova on the basis of a comparative stylistic and technological study of a number of works of the artist (Kotelnikova. With. 79-94). As a result of study, the authorship of Kolokolnikov was confirmed, and the portrait from the timing was recognized as the standard.
